Hi all, I would like to get opinions from SPM and PPI experts on the following analysis I am doing: I have done an activation analysis for an event related design, using FIR HRF at the single-subject level. I would like to add connectivity (PPI) analysis to this design. I am not finding much literature on how to do this. Briefly, the process of creating a PPI vector involves the following steps: 1. Deconvolve the BOLD time series (first eigen variate of voxel time courses from seed region) by the HRF 2. Multiply with psychological factor 3. Convolve with HRF In the case of a FIR HRF, I am using time bin=TR, so each column of the HRF is just a delta function with a delay. So deconvolution(step 1) is advancing the BOLD time series by the corresponding delay time, while convolution (step 3) is delaying the result of multiplication by the same amount. Therefore, the PPI regressors can be created just by multiplying the time course with the task related columns. 1) Is anything wrong with this reasoning? 2) What other option do I have to perform a PPI with FIR HRF? 3) Also, should I be doing a detrending for the PPI vector?
